Location: Aurora, CO (on-site)
Employment Type: Full-Time
Compensation: $21-$23 per hour


Some outdoor gear carries more than miles. It carries stories: favorite trails, memorable trips, unexpected weather, and years of use. At Fenix Outdoor, we believe great products deserve long lives… and sometimes, a skilled set of hands to help them keep going.

We’re looking for a Repair Center Specialist with experience in apparel repair, tailoring, alterations, sewing, or garment construction to join our team in Aurora, Colorado. Whether your background is as a tailor, seamstress, sewer, alterations specialist, apparel repair technician, or industrial sewing machine operator, you’ll use your technical skill, attention to detail, and problem-solving abilities to repair outdoor apparel and gear to our quality standards. From replacing zippers and patching well-loved garments to operating industrial sewing equipment, your craftsmanship will directly support our commitment to durability, circularity, and reducing waste.

If you take pride in making things last, enjoy solving the puzzle of a challenging repair, and appreciate work where quality matters as much as productivity, we’d love to meet you.

WHAT YOU WILL DO

Repair Craftsmanship & Quality

  • Complete high-quality apparel repairs, garment alterations, zipper replacements, patching, and sewing repairs on outdoor apparel and gear

  • Operate industrial sewing machines, sergers, button-press machines, and heat tools safely and effectively

  • Use both machine and hand-sewing techniques to complete repairs according to brand standards

  • Inspect your work carefully to ensure repairs meet expectations for quality, function, and appearance

  • Maintain accurate repair records and provide regular progress updates

Repair Center Operations

  • Manage incoming repair work and organize your workload to support timely completion

  • Balance productivity expectations with the craftsmanship and attention each repair requires

  • Track repair activity and productivity accurately

  • Monitor supplies and equipment and communicate needs to the Repair Center Supervisor

  • Keep your workspace organized, safe, and ready for efficient work

Team Collaboration

  • Partner closely with the Repair Center Supervisor to meet team goals and deadlines

  • Collaborate with teammates and cross-functional partners to support a positive product-user experience

  • Help develop repair tutorials and resources that build consistency and shared skills across the team

  • Contribute to a supportive, respectful, and inclusive team environment

Circularity & Sustainability

  • Apply repair techniques that extend product life and help keep quality outdoor gear in use

  • Look for thoughtful, durable repair solutions that minimize unnecessary waste

  • Support Fenix Outdoor’s broader circularity and sustainability initiatives through your everyday work

WHAT MAKES YOU A GREAT FIT

You bring:

  • Previous experience completing high-volume apparel repairs, such as tailoring, alterations, seamstress/sewer work, garment construction, or similar high-volume sewing environment

  • Advanced garment repair skills, including zipper replacement and patching

  • Strong machine-sewing and hand-sewing skills

  • Experience operating industrial sewing machines, sergers, button-press machines, and high-heat tools

  • Excellent attention to detail and a strong commitment to quality craftsmanship

  • The ability to organize and prioritize multiple repairs while meeting productivity expectations

  • Strong time-management, documentation, and problem-solving skills

  • Clear written and verbal communication skills and the ability to collaborate effectively with a team

  • Comfort using Microsoft Excel for basic tracking and reporting

  • The ability to stand for extended periods and occasionally lift up to 50 lbs.

ABOUT US

Fenix Outdoor is an international group of premium outdoor brands, including Fjällräven, Royal Robbins, Hanwag, and Devold of Norway, united by a shared mission: to enable all people to experience and protect nature.

From our Nordic heritage to our North American headquarters in Colorado, we're committed to creating durable, responsibly made products that inspire life outdoors. We believe businesses should contribute to stronger communities, healthier ecosystems, and meaningful experiences in nature. Sustainability, integrity, and long-term thinking guide everything we do.
